Practical Brand Designer Notes

Before incorporating Deer Christmas into your marketing materials, consider these tips:

  1. Test with your brand color palette: Ensure the illustration complements your existing brand colors and maintains visual consistency.
  2. Check black and white usage: Confirm that it still looks good in grayscale, especially for print or low-color environments.
  3. Place it inside real campaign mockups: See how it performs in actual marketing contexts like web banners, social media posts, or email headers.
  4. Preview on mobile screens: Make sure it scales well and remains clear on smaller devices.
  5. Test readability in small sizes: If using it as a logo accent or icon, ensure it's legible when scaled down.
  6. Compare against competitor visuals: Check if it aligns with the visual language of similar brands in your industry.
  7. Review font pairings: Test it with different typefaces, including serif, sans serif, script, handwritten, and display fonts, to find the best match.
  8. Review spacing and balance: Ensure it doesn’t dominate the layout or disrupt the visual hierarchy of your design.
  9. Confirm commercial licensing: Always verify that you have the proper rights to use this design asset in paid campaigns, client work, or business branding.
